Dr. Chaoyong Shen is a leading surgical oncologist whose research focuses on the surgical management of gastrointestinal stromal tumours (GISTs) and the comparative effectiveness of open versus minimally invasive techniques. His major contributions include a comprehensive systematic review and network meta-analysis protocol that systematically evaluates outcomes across open surgery, laparoscopy, and robotic approaches for resectable GISTs—work that helps clarify optimal treatment pathways for these common mesenchymal tumours.
